About this cottage rental

Located in Broughton in Furness, this welcoming cottage brings it all within your reach. St Mary Magdalene's Church is an easy 5-minute walk away, so you can leave your car at the property, which offers onsite parking, or jump in your vehicle to make the 12-minute drive to Coniston Water.

After you return, unwind in the garden and enjoy the outdoor furniture. As for the great indoors, you can come inside and enjoy the free WiFi and TV.

The kitchen is stocked with a dishwasher and cookware. And because there's a washing machine, you can go a bit lighter on your packing. Other amenities include a living room, heating, and wardrobe or closet.

My family stayed here for 3 nights and we all enjoyed our stay. We were asked if we would like the beds making up before arrival which we thought was a bit strange as this is something you would expect to be done for you anyway. The lady we had to contact for access details was a little abrupt on the phone, so we weren't sure what to expect. On arrival we were pleasantly surprised, however the driveway is quite steep so would recommend parking on the road, plus it is meant to be a shared drive. Not sure why though as the house next door is "a work in progress." A bit of an eyesore to be quite honest, a new build that has been squeezed in the corner and failed to be finished off for some reason. The property is in a quiet little village with a few little local amenities such as a post office, butchers, cafe, small petrol station and 3 pubs. The house is fairly large, however there is not enough seating in the living room for the amount people it sleeps. We found the information booklet provided by owner had quite a few rules in it. Some of which we thought were a little abrupt, as they were written in CAPITAL LETTERS. It also states that you must strip all of your beds on the day of departure which we have never had to do anywhere else we have stayed. Check out time is 10am which is a little unfair considering you can not check in until 3pm on the day of arrival. An extra hour would make all the difference, especially if you have young children and beds to strip before leaving
